Transaction 7043de3926e69801ff41ed5c3e87bacc63aea3206bf2763adfed800a2cf66a5f
1 Input
2 Outputs
- 7043de3926e69801ff41ed5c3e87bacc63aea3206bf2763adfed800a2cf66a5f:0
- 7043de3926e69801ff41ed5c3e87bacc63aea3206bf2763adfed800a2cf66a5f:1
value 166747
address 32LudF7mbSDidi63R9RaQeSH2si7BCVRYA
value 38555349
address 32FdtU52duxkwGGSRJ5NuLqYUi2qJfqot1